- This may be the last days of the massive solar storm that caused the Northern Lights. As it makes its way to the rim of the sun, now we can see how far the storm was rising compared to the size of Earth.
This is the equipment I used:
Telescope:
Explore Scientific AR102
Camera:
ZWO ASI174MM
Energy Rejection Filter:
Astronomik L3 UV/IR Filter
Solar Filter:
DayStar Quark
Mount:
Celestron AVX

Why doesn't "science" ever mention the effects of solar storms have on climate change? I mean, an injection of solar energy HAS to have an impact.
It's a good point you bring up there. Solar storms, also known as geomagnetic storms, do release bursts of energy towards Earth, primarily in the form of charged particles. However, these events are short-lived and the energy they impart is relatively small compared to the overall energy balance of Earth's climate system.Global warming is primarily driven by the accumulation of greenhouse gases like carbon dioxide in the atmosphere, which trap heat over long periods. While solar activity can influence Earth's climate on shorter timescales, its impact is minor compared to the persistent effects of greenhouse gas emissions.
